Annie Thorisdottir Full Day of Eating and Training

What does the life of the Icelandic Queen look like in the leadup to a competition?

Annie Thorisdottir is one of the greatest athletes in the sport of CrossFit so, when she shares what her training and eating habits look like – especially in the leadup to a competition – we pay full attention.

Annie Thorisdottir full day of eating and training

Generally, Annie consumes the following macros during the day:

  • 300 grams of carbs
  • 150 grams of protein
  • 70-80 grams of fat

Morning Shake

  • 15 grams of collagen protein
  • 10 grams green powder
  • 5 grams of creatine

Breakfast

Raisins and nuts on oatmeal.

  • 50 grams carbs
  • 30 grams of protein
  • 20 grams of fat

“I’m a little bit high on fat, but I made a conscious decision to do so on my breakfast because I love my breakfast,” Annie says.

Bulk Pre-Workout about half an hour before workout.

15-20 minutes of mobility work before starting training.

Workout 1:

  • Build to heavy power clean
  • Box jumps
  • Build to heavy overhead squat from the rack

Carbs during training

“This is not that long of a session so I’m just doing one scoop [of carb powder].”

Post-Workout shake

  • 30 grams of protein

Lunch

A plate of veggies and some meat.

  • 50 grams of carbs
  • 40 grams of protein
  • 10 grams of fat

Workout 2:

Event 1

  • 10-8-6-4-2
  • Thrusters ascending weight

During workout shake

  • 25 to 50 grams of carbs

Event 2

  • 120 heavy rope double-under
  • 3 rounds of 8 D-ball over shoulder
  • 12 deficit strict handstand push-up
  • 24 chest-to-bar pull-ups

After training is over, Annie Thorisdottir makes another protein shake and goes to the sauna.

“We’re doing this [sauna] because we are going to compete in just over a week in Texas, Austin. It’s cold in Iceland so we kind of heat-acclimate for that,” she explains.

Pre-dinner food

Skyr (Icelandic yoghurt) bowl with banana and granola.

  • 60 grams of carbs
  • 30 grams of protein
  • 15 grams of fat

Dinner

Glow burger with sweet potato baked.

  • 70 grams of carbs
  • 40 grams of protein
  • 35 grams of fat

To finish the day hydrated, Annie Thorisdottir drinks water with one to 3 tablets of Nuun.

An hour before sleeping Annie Thorisdottir does stretching. Before sleep, she scrapes her muscles and takes CBD drops.
